Hero

Jahresrückblick Open Elements 2024

#OpenElements

Das Jahr 2024 von Open Elements war von Wachstum und erfolgreichen Projekt-Entwicklungen geprägt. Das große Engagement im Open-Source-Ökosystem zeigte sich in weiteren bzw. erneuten Berufungen von CEO Hendrik Ebbers in unterschiedlichen Positionen bei der Eclipse Foundation, bei Eclipse Adoptium, bei Hiero, der Linux Foundation und der Linux Foundation Dezentralized Trust.

Open Elements setzt weiterhin den Fokus der Firma auf Open Source und Java
Open Elements setzt weiterhin den Fokus der Firma auf Open Source und Java

Für Hendrik Ebbers und Open Elements ist Open Source eine Herzensangelegenheit, und das zeigt sich in den Unternehmenswerten, die stets präsent sind und sichtbar gelebt werden:

  • neuen Menschen die Community nahezubringen,
  • den (akademischen) Nachwuchs zu fördern, Wissen zu teilen,
  • Entwicklungen voranzubringen
  • sowie Hilfe und Lösungen anzubieten.

Von Publikationen über Vorträge bis zur Unterstützung von Konferenzen: Open Elements hat auch in diesem Jahr wieder bewiesen, dass sich großes Engagement auszahlt und hat mit dem Projekt Support & Care for Apache Maven™ den Startschuss für eine einzigartige Entwicklung und einen bedeutenden Meilenstein im Open-Source-Bereich gegeben.

Engagement

Persönliches und ehrenamtliches Engagement steht dem Unternehmensauftrag in nichts nach. So wurde Hendrik Ebbers 2024 erneut ins Board der Eclipse Foundation (größte Europäische Open Source Foundation) und zum Lead des Technical Steering Committee (TSC) von Hiero gewählt. Weitere Wahlen betrafen seinen Einzug ins Steering Committee von Eclipse Adoptium, ins Steering Committee von Hiero in der Linux Foundation und in das Technical Advisory Board des Linux Foundation Dezentralized Trust. Die Bestätigung durch die Wiederwahlen verdeutlichen, dass eine spürbar nachhaltige Wirkung erzielt wurde und dass das Engagement von Open Elements im Open-Source-Universum vollständig anerkannt wird.

Foundations und Working Groups an denen Open Elements sich einbringt
Foundations und Working Groups an denen Open Elements sich einbringt

Open Elements ist Mitglied in der Open Regulatory Compliance Working Group (ORCWG) der Eclipse Foundation. Die Arbeitsgruppe sorgt für die Umsetzung der EU-Richtlinien des Cyber Resilience Act (CRA) und schließt zugleich die Lücke zwischen den Behörden und dem Open-Source-Ökosystem, damit die Technologien genutzt werden können und die globalen Vorschriften eingehalten werden.

Und ein weiteres Engagement ist in Aussicht: Open Elements wird Mitglied in der Open Source Business Alliance, dem Bundesverband für digitale Souveränität e.V. Der Verband bietet eine Kommunikationsplattform, um Verbesserungen im Open-Source-Spektrum zu fördern und pflegt Kontakte zur Politik und zu Organisationen der Öffentlichen Verwaltung. Er setzt sich für eine bessere Wahrnehmung von Open Source in der Industrie und in der Öffentlichkeit ein.

Open Elements arbeit aktiv daran Regierungen und Verwaltungen bzgl. Open Source aufzuklären
Open Elements arbeit aktiv daran Regierungen und Verwaltungen bzgl. Open Source aufzuklären

Sponsoring & Support

Das Sponsoring von Open Elements ist ein bedeutsamer Faktor zur Weiterentwicklung des Java- und Open-Source-Ökosystems. Das betrifft sowohl die Bereitstellung finanzieller Mittel als auch die persönliche Unterstützung auf lokaler, nationaler und internationaler Ebene. Hendrik Ebbers unterstützte die Organisation als Leiter des Programmkomitees bei der JavaLand-Konferenz und ist als Redner aufgetreten. Auch auf der OCX war er als Redner geladen und konnte sein Wissen vielen Teilnehmenden zugänglich machen. Zusätzlich ist Open Elements bei beiden Konferenzen als Sponsor aufgetreten.

Open Elemenst als einer der Sponsoren der JavaLand Konferenz
Open Elemenst als einer der Sponsoren der JavaLand Konferenz

Ein weiteres Sponsoring und persönliches Engagement lebt Hendrik Ebbers in der Java-Community. Als mitverantwortlicher Leiter der JUG Dortmund gab es im vergangenen Jahr mehrere gemeinsame Events, die es zu organisieren und zu finanzieren galt.

Beim Hacktoberfest konnten sich durch das finanzielle Engagement ca. 30 lokal, regional und international ansässige Personen aktiv einbringen. Etwa 10 Teilnehmende konnten mit der Unterstützung von Expert*innen ihre ersten Contributions machen. Hendrik Ebbers hat mit der Teilnahme des Open-Elements-Teams am JUG-Event im Rahmen des Hacktoberfests Türen geöffnet und den Rahmen geschaffen, einige Open-Source-Projekte kennenzulernen und in das Gefühl der echten Teamarbeit einzutauchen.

Hendrik Ebbers über die Vorteile von Open Source Contribution

Der Raum für Vernetzung ist für Newcomer oder erfahrene Contributions elementar für das Live-Erlebnis der Community. Zum leichteren Einstieg ins Thema wurden einige Aufgaben mit unterschiedlichen Schwierigkeitsgraden gestellt, die von den Teilnehmenden bearbeitet werden konnten. Das war nur mit dem Invest von Open Elements möglich, durch den eine Dokumentation für Remote Contributions erstellt wurde. So gab es für Newcomer sehr gut ausgearbeitete, beschriebene Aufgaben und einen direkten Remote-Support bei der Bearbeitung der Aufgaben. Zeitgleich hat Open Elements finanzielle Anreize für gute Beiträge (Contributions) bereitgestellt, um einen weiteren Mehrwert im Sinne von Win-win zu bieten. Davon profitierte ein Entwickler aus Indien, der für seine sehr gute Arbeit und sein Engagement mit einem finanziellen Benefit (Sponsoring) belohnt wurde.

Durch Sponsoring und Teilnahme an Konferenzen und Meetups kann Open Elements ein starkes Netzwerk aufbauen
Durch Sponsoring und Teilnahme an Konferenzen und Meetups kann Open Elements ein starkes Netzwerk aufbauen

Lehrauftrag an der OTH Regensburg

Hendrik Ebbers hat im Wintersemester 23/24 einen Lehrauftrag an der OTH Regensburg. In der Vorlesung Distribution Ledger Technology und Digital Trust vermittelt er den Studierenden die grundlegenden Kenntnisse, um DLT-basierte Systeme zu entwickeln. Zudem werden weitergehende Ansätze behandelt, wie z. B. Smart Contracts und NFTs.

„Der Programmieraspekt des Fachs schafft ein hochinteressantes Seminar, bei welchem sowohl Kryptointeressierte als auch herkömmliche Softwareentwickler auf ihre Kosten kommen“, so die Aussage eines Studenten.

Eigene Open-Source-Projekte und Beiträge

Open Elements hat im Laufe des Jahres 2024 die eigene Entwicklung von zwei neuen Projekten vorangetrieben und u. a. in einem Google-Open-Source-Projekt für mehr Sicherheit gesorgt.

Open Elements hat jede Woche 2024 zu Open Source Projekten Beiträge geleistet
Open Elements hat jede Woche 2024 zu Open Source Projekten Beiträge geleistet

Hedera & Linux Foundation

Mit Unterstützung von Hedera, IBM und weiteren namhaften Unternehmen hat Open Elements den offiziellen Antrag gestellt, dass alle Sourcen von Hedera der Linux Foundation übergeben werden. Damit wird der Quellcode des dezentralen Netzwerks von einzelnen Unternehmen unabhängig und stärkt das Vertrauen der Gesellschaft. Dem Antrag wurde zugestimmt und Hiero als Projekt der Linux Foundation ins Leben gerufen. Open Elements stellte im Nachgang einen Antrag, dass ein eigenes Open-Source-Software Projekt ebenfalls an die Linux Foundation und in das Hiero-Projekt übergeben wird. Daraus soll eine standardisierte GitHub-Aktion entstehen, die für viele automatisierte Qualitätssicherungsmaßnahmen im Umfeld des Hiero-Projektes äußerst nützlich sein wird.

Hendrik Ebbers stellt Hiero auf der OCX Konferenz der Eclipse Foundation vor

Und noch etwas zur „Berufung“: Hendrik Ebbers, CEO von Open Elements, leitet das Technical Steering Committee des Hiero Projekts in der Linux Foundation und wurde zum „Director of Open Source” bei Hashgraph befördert.

Förderung erhalten

Ein wichtiger Meilenstein für Open Elements war Ende 2024 die Zusage von Fördermitteln der Bundesregierung für die Weiterentwicklung von Apache Maven. So entstand das Projekt Support & Care for Apache Maven™, das auf die nachhaltige Förderung von kritischen Open Source Komponenten einzahlt.

Logo of Support & Care for Apache Maven

Aufgrund der Zusage stellt die Sovereign Tech Agency die finanziellen Mittel bereit und Open Elements kann dringend benötigte Ausbauten und Absicherungen der kritischen Komponenten bis Mitte 2026 voranbringen. Damit kann die Zuverlässigkeit und Leistungsfähigkeit von Apache Maven mit professioneller Wartung, regelmäßigen Updates und den (teilweise sogar in Vollzeit) involvierten Experten gesichert und gesteigert werden.

Im Java-Ökosystem hat Apache Maven mit über 100 Millionen Downloads pro Jahr einen hohen Stellenwert. Dennoch wurde das System bisher hauptsächlich ohne feste finanzielle Unterstützung freiwillig (ehrenamtlich) von Entwicklern gepflegt.

Diagramm zum Ablauf der Förderung
Diagramm zum Ablauf der Förderung

Open Elements hat die Verwaltung der bereitgestellten Fördermittel für Apache Maven übernommen und ist beeindruckt von dem entgegengebrachten Vertrauen der Maven-Community. Der Projektstatus, die Projektziele sowie die Verwendung der (Förder-)Gelder werden transparent in einem GitHub Repository dargestellt.

Falk Sippach von der embarc Software Consulting GmbH beschreibt es auf Heise Developer so: „Das Vertrauen, das die Maven-Community hierbei Open Elements als transparenten Player im Open-Source-Bereich entgegenbringt, ist einmalig und ermöglicht dieses Vorhaben überhaupt erst.”

Hendrik Ebbers hat sich in Lissabon zu diesem Thema mit Dr. Robert Habeck, Bundesminister für Wirtschaft und Klimaschutz, ausgetauscht
Hendrik Ebbers hat sich in Lissabon zu diesem Thema mit Dr. Robert Habeck, Bundesminister für Wirtschaft und Klimaschutz, ausgetauscht

Publikationen, Vorträge & TecTalks

Hendrik Ebbers hat viele unterschiedliche Vorträge gehalten, denn es ist ihm wichtig, die Bildung zu fördern und die Open Source Community auf allen Ebenen zu unterstützen. Die Schwerpunkte der Themen waren vielfältig: Open Source, Verteilte Systeme, Distributed Ledger Technology, Java usw. Alle Vorträge sind über diese Youtube Playlist aufrufbar.

Hendrik Ebbers spricht über Open Source Foundations auf der OCX
Hendrik Ebbers spricht über Open Source Foundations auf der OCX

Als führender Anbieter von Java-basierten Dienstleistungen ist es dem CEO & Founder der Open Elements GmbH ein wichtiges Anliegen, die Community zu stärken und mit seiner Erfahrung und seinem Wissen zu versorgen. Folgende Beiträge wurden im Java Blog bei Heise veröffentlicht:

Weitere Publikationen:

Open Elements Inside

Open Elements wächst stetig und hat am 01.09.2024 mit Natascha Dönges eine wunderbare Verstärkung im Backoffice gewinnen können.

Natascha Dönges
Natascha Dönges

Jessie Ssebuliba und Tayebwa Noah sind Entwickler aus Uganda und haben bereits zu Beginn des letzten Jahres bei Open Elements angefangen – vorerst in Teilzeit. Seit Mitte 2024 sind die beiden in Vollzeit für das Unternehmen tätig.

Tayebwa Noah und Jessie Ssebuliba
Tayebwa Noah und Jessie Ssebuliba

In dieser Konstellation zeigt sich deutlich, wie sich die globale Zusammenarbeit an Open-Source-Projekten auswirken kann. Geschäftsführer Hendrik Ebbers hat das Potential der jungen Männer erkannt und beiden eine Stelle angeboten. Sie arbeiten in einem Coworking Space in Uganda und werden von Open Elements mit guter Hardware ausgestattet und mit entsprechenden Ressourcen und einer Krankenversicherung versorgt.

Ein weiterer Vollzeit-Entwickler hat seinen Vertrag für den Start im 1. Quartal 2025 bereits unterschrieben. Das ganze Team freut sich schon auf den neuen Kollegen.

Fazit

Das noch junge Unternehmen hat im Jahr 2024 äußerst bedeutsame Fortschritte erzielt, die ihre Wirkungen in den kommenden Monaten erst entfalten werden. Mit dem hohen Engagement hat Open Elements seine führende Rolle in Bildung und Technologie bestätigt und festigt seinen Status als wichtiger Player im Open Source + Java Universum.

Open Elements baut am Open Source + Java Universum
author

Hendrik Ebbers

Hendrik Ebbers is the founder of Open Elements. He is a Java champion, a member of JSR expert groups and a JavaOne rockstar. Hendrik is a member of the Eclipse JakartaEE working group (WG) and the Eclipse Adoptium WG. In addition, Hendrik Ebbers is a member of the Board of Directors of the Eclipse Foundation.

Circle Circle
logo

Open Source, aber richtig

Datenschutz

Datenschutzerklärung Cookie-Richtlinie Datenschutzeinstellungen Impressum